The Westin Melbourne – Lobby Lounge

Head to the Lobby Lounge in The Westin Melbourne for A Love Letter to Mum: Mother’s Day High Tea. Listen to live strings as you nibble on delicious sweet and savoury bites, while sipping on free-flowing sparkling rosé. Each table will have elegant stationary and prompt cards, inspiring you to writer personal notes to your mum. Upgrade your experience to include a live illustration, as a sweet memento of the day. Each mum will also receive a surprise gift. More details here.

Dorsett Melbourne x T6 Pâtisserie

Spend some quality time with mum in this high tea collaboration between Dorsett Melbourne and T6 Pâtisserie. Blending French technique with Southeast Asian flavours, you can expect sweet and savoury delights, free-flowing tea and coffee, as well as a glass of bubbles on arrival. More info here.
K-Beauty Masterclass
Treat you and your mum to a K-Beauty Masterclass at Myer Melbourne. Hosted by beauty expert Joanna Fleming, you’ll learn industry secrets behind achieving ‘glass skin’, so that you can transform your skincare routine. You’ll also get a gift bag to take home, packed with K-beauty products from Medicube, Beauty of Joseon and more. This class will take place on Saturday, May 9. Learn more here.
Charm workshop at Garden State Hotel

For something really cute, head to the Rose Garden of Garden State Hotel and take part in a two-hour Charm Workshop with your mum. Choose to make either a necklace or a bracelet, and design your masterpiece. You get ten charms to play with, but more are available at an extra cost. You’ll get complimentary bubbles on arrival, with extra food and drink available for purchase. This workshop is available on both Saturday and Sunday at select times. More info here.

Bar Lourinhã

Tuck into a six-course feast at Bar Lourinhã on Mother’s Day. For lunch, enjoy dishes like swordfish pintxo en escabeche, local octopus a la gallega, pine mushroom tortilla and more. Mum will receive free bubbles, and there will be live music to enjoy too. À la carte options are also available.

Brunetti Classico

Celebrate mum this year with a special Cara Mamma cake from Brunetti Classico. This limited-edition dessert features layers of strawberry mousse, lemony yoghurt insert, fig compote and pistachio dacquoise.
The store in Carlton will also have a Benty Flowers Cart, where you can purchase fresh bouquets on the day. Both the Carlton and Moonee Ponds stores will have extended trading hours from 7am to 10pm.

Montsalvat

Montsalvat is serving up a buffet lunch for Mother’s Day in the Barn Gallery. Look forward to refined dishes for sharing, such as cured salmon, duck leg rillette, braised beef cheek and pumpkin ravioli. Mums will also get a free Naught Gin Sanjo Spritz. After dining in the gallery, wander the grounds and explore historic buildings, artist studios and more. More info here.
